FISH FILES AND HOW TO FILLET THEM BEFORE THEY BITE AND YOUR PROBLEMS BECOME CAST IN STONE

I periodically write about fish files because  I suspect they are the cause of a large percentage of procedural problems that arise in litigation.  A “fish file” is a file that has been left for so long it has started to smell.
